Senior Director of Development, Franklin College of Arts and Sciences

Job in Athens, Clarke County, Georgia, 30604, USA
Listing for: The University of Georgia
Full Time position
Listed on 2026-09-13
Job specializations:
  • Education / Teaching
    University Professor, Education Administration
Salary/Wage Range or Industry Benchmark: 120000 - 160000 USD Yearly USD 120000.00 160000.00 YEAR
Job Description & How to Apply Below

As the Franklin College of Arts and Sciences' chief development officer, the Senior Director of Development leads fundraising and alumni engagement initiatives that increase philanthropic support and deepen constituent connections. This role provides strategic direction for development and alumni relations programs that advance the college’s long-term goals.

Advertised Salary: Commensurate with qualifications and experience

Proposed

Start Date:

10/01/2026

Minimum Qualifications

Bachelor’s degree in a related field or equivalent plus 12 years of professional experience to include 5 years of supervisory experience

Preferred Qualifications
  • A demonstrated track record of successful frontline fundraising, including principal gift experience (discovery through solicitation and stewardship)
  • Progressively responsible fundraising or related experience and leadership experience, including work in all functional areas of development and leadership in a major capital campaign
  • Previous work experience in higher education and in a hybrid centralized-decentralized fundraising model involving colleges/schools/units
  • Strength in developing and executing strategic and comprehensive fundraising plans to achieve goals; experience working with senior administration and ability to effectively strategize and engage various groups and constituents
  • Experience nurturing and motivating high-level volunteers and expressing appreciation for their role in building an effective development network
  • Knowledge and experience using Blackbaud CRM system

About the Franklin College of Arts and Sciences

The Franklin College of Arts and Sciences is the oldest, largest, and most academically diverse college at the University of Georgia. In many ways, it is at the heart of UGA, the nation’s first state-chartered institution of higher education. The first classes were taught in 1801 in a forest clearing on what is now the University’s historic North Campus. In 1806, the first permanent brick building was constructed on campus and named Franklin College in honor of Benjamin Franklin.

The building, which was later renamed Old College, is the oldest structure in Athens and houses the administrative offices of the Franklin College of Arts and Sciences as well as classroom space. Franklin College and University of Georgia were often used interchangeably to describe the fledgling institution until 1859, when the College of Law became the second college on a campus that now boasts 16 schools and colleges.

The Franklin College of Arts and Sciences is the largest and most academically diverse college at the University of Georgia with over 11,000 students, over 800 faculty and three of the five most popular undergraduate majors at UGA – biology, psychology, and computer science. The college has 78 undergraduate majors, 35 master’s degree programs and 31 doctoral degree programs. Franklin College has more than 100,000 alumni which is 1/3 of the entire University of Georgia alumni base.
